SCARPATI | SCARPATO

Both typically Campanian, Scarati has a large strain in Naples and in the Neapolitan, in Torre del Greco, Arcades, Sant'Agnello, Herculaneum, Sorrento, Piano di Sorrento, Afragola, San Giorgio a Cremano, Meta e Cercola, and in Salerno in Scafati and Centola, Escato has a Big stump in Naples, Volla, Sorrento, Cercola, Sant'Anastasia, Castellammare di Stabia, San Sebastiano al Vesuvio, San Giorgio a Cremano, mass of Somma, Pollena Trocchia and Giugliano in Campania in Naples, and one almost as large in Angri and Scafati in Salernitano, could derive from a nickname originated from a characteristic of the place of origin of the ancestor, probably next to a cliff or steep area, a second unlikely proposes a derivation from the craft of shoemaker or cobbler.
